Key Insights

  • Saint Denis (15-3 MMA, 7-3 UFC) faces Beneil Dariush (23-6-1 MMA, 17-6-1 UFC) at UFC 322.
  • Saint Denis is 2-0 in 2025, rebounding from a difficult 2024 marked by losses to Dustin Poirier and Renato Moicano.
  • He emphasizes improved training and decision-making as key to his recent success.
  • A win over Dariush could significantly advance Saint Denis toward a title shot.

In-Depth Analysis

Benoit Saint Denis has refocused his training and approach after acknowledging mistakes made during 2024 where he suffered brutal losses. Now, with two wins under his belt in 2025, Saint Denis is set to face Beneil Dariush at UFC 322. He recognizes Dariush's well-rounded skill set and extensive experience in the top ranks of the lightweight division. Saint Denis believes the fight will be a tactical battle, emphasizing the importance of imposing one's will to secure victory. While a win won't guarantee an immediate title shot, it will place Saint Denis closer to contention. The fight takes place at Madison Square Garden, adding prestige to the event.
